<p style="text-align: justify;">Cooler than cool, former Dior Homme designer <a href="http://www.hedislimane.com/">Hedi Slimane</a> is showcasing his exceptional artistic endeavors at <a href="http://www.moca.org/museum/moca_pdc.php?">The Museum of Contemporary Art (MOCA)</a> this Saturday, November 12, 2011, through January 22, 2012. The expansive exhibit, accurately entitled <em><a href="http://www.moca.org/audio/blog/?p=2311">California Song</a>,</em> explores Slimane’s take on the urban youth culture and artistic communities throughout California with eye-catching installations of photographic essays, exhibitions, and publications.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">The innovative exhibit spans two floors; with Slimane’s signature dark black and white portraits and gritty rock musician and concert culture dominating the collection, and a massive motion-photography installation featuring California bands such as No Age acting as the grand finale. To date, Slimane shoots for the most prolific fashion magazines including Vogue and V Magazine, and his subjects have included Lady Gaga, Lindsay Lohan and Robert Pattinson. The language of Slimane’s work is so new and so fresh; you do not want to miss this one.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">November 12 to January 22, MOCA Pacific Design Center, 8687 Melrose Avenue. Admission: Free</p>

<p style="text-align: justify;">New York has the Oak Room at The Plaza. Chicago has the Coq D’Or at The Drake Hotel. And Los Angeles has… The Spare Room at the Roosevelt. Oozing a sense of glamour and exclusivity while maintaining a dignity that so many other Hollywood venues lack, the Spare Room invites you to have a classic cocktail or a modern take on a classic cocktail, sit back against a delightfully art deco sofa and… stay awhile.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">Thursday nights are now the time to be seen at The Spare Room. This season&#8217;s music is curated by none of other than actress and singer Samantha Shelton of the melodious voice, past associate of Zooey Deschanel’s jazz band <em>If All the Stars Were Pretty Babies</em>. And damn, does she have taste. Recently, they had the bluegrass meets flapper, 1920s-rockabilly band, <em>Dustbowl Revival</em> fill the space with some charming and danceable tunes and <em>Stumpwaller </em>was just as fabulous. Last week, (November 3rd, 2011), actress Malin Akerman hosted <a href="http://a4.sphotos.ak.fbcdn.net/hphotos-ak-ash4/390772_10150432778485746_618840745_10191839_142172937_n.jpg">a benefit for <em>Movember </em>at the Spare Room</a>. <em>Movember</em> is a moustache growing charity event held during November each year that raises funds and awareness for men&#8217;s health such as prostate cancer. The benefit featured a live performance by a minx favorite, WARPAINT! There was also a photo booth, a specialty &#8220;mo-cocktail&#8221;, and dance jams provided by Tim Nordwind of OK Go.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">Marc Rose, one of the owners, believes in giving the bands a no-pressure atmosphere. The bands play when they want, take breaks when they want, and get to hang out and play a few rounds of checkers (or the board game of their choice) just like all the other patrons. In fact, they would probably be able to bowl a few rounds on the authentic wood lanes that run parallel to the enormous half-moon windows in the Spare Room. These lanes were procured in Texas and driven all the way to LA on a flatbed truck and installed via crane.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">All in all, music belongs in a place like this, a place which salutes the yester-year of Hollywood in an unpretentious manner, which politely welcomes all. As Marc Rose alluded, it’s a living sonnet to “a time that once was, but is no more.”</p>

<p style="text-align: justify;">Last week, Minx Society paid a visit to the highly anticipated Culver City mural created by famed artist collective (and our favorite emerging artists to keep an eye on) <em><strong><a href="http://www.cyrclebrand.com/" target="_blank">Cyrcle.</a> </strong></em>Cohesively broadening the message of their <a href="http://www.minxsociety.com/2011/08/cyrcle-debuts-their-first-solo-exhibition-at-design-matters/">solo show <em>We Never Die</em></a>, the versatile trio took their gallery-adept talents back to their roots: the streets.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">Cyrcle. masterfully recreated a colossal 17<sup>th</sup> century medical drawing of a human face, in it’s stage of deterioration from muscle to bone. <em>We Never Die</em> illuminates the idea that the mortal human body, simply put, is massively insignificant when compared to the impact that artistic expression of the movers and shakers of our generation (i.e. Cyrcle) can have. Specifically in this piece, the mural exemplifies that depth trumps superficiality as, in the end; we are all the same underneath it all.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">The entire mural was a week long process, done entirely freehand; that is, they didn’t use a stencil or projection of any kind. Organized by <a href="http://www.brandedarts.com/" target="_blank"><strong>Branded Arts</strong></a>, the mural sits between Washington and National   Blvd. in the center of Culver City, California.  For more information about Cyrcle., check out <a href="http://www.cyrclebrand.com/">http://www.cyrclebrand.com/</a></p>

<p style="text-align: justify;">CYRCLE., a three-man art collective, was born in October 2010 and will debut their first solo exhibition, “WE NEVER DIE!” this Thursday, August 25th, 2011 at Design Matters in Westwood. You may recall these guys showcasing their creative vision with their live painting exploits at your favorite weekly parties (i.e. <a href="http://thecobrasnake.com/partyphotos/anothernightswim/index.html">Nightswim</a> at The Tropicana and Minx Society&#8217;s very own weekly <a href="http://www.facebook.com/media/set/?set=a.10150749697670471.722012.253471135470">Society</a>).</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">The three artists (Davey, Devin and Rabi) that collectively go by &#8216;CYRCLE.&#8217; come from different backgrounds of the artistic spectrum- graffiti, fine art, and design.  They utilize negative and oppressive imagery to create hope and inspiration.   CYRCLE.’s aesthetic combines Classic Romanticism with alchemic symbolism, introducing it to the contemporary world through street campaigns, gallery work, and collaborations.  These works reveal complex ideologies in their simplest forms. Living by the motto We Never Die, CYRCLE. strives to shed light on otherwise dark matters, playfully exposing the gray areas of life.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">The exhibition“WE NEVER DIE!” at Design Matters will proudly spotlight over 40 new works juxtaposing life and death, and chaos and order.  CYRCLE. will be in attendance along with a special guest DJ, booze flowing, and Cool Haus ice cream sandwiches.
